About Alexa Smart Home MCP Server

Connect to Alexa Smart Home devices via the Alexa Smart Properties API and control your smart home from any AI agent. Manage lights, thermostats, speakers, and sensors across your connected endpoints.

How to Connect Alexa Smart Home to VS Code Copilot via MCP

Follow these steps to integrate the Alexa Smart Home MCP Server with VS Code Copilot.

01

Create MCP config

Create a .vscode/mcp.json file in your project root

02

Add the server config

Paste the JSON configuration above

03

Enable Agent mode

Open GitHub Copilot Chat and switch to Agent mode using the dropdown

04

Start using Alexa Smart Home

Ask Copilot: "Using Alexa Smart Home, help me..."16 tools available

Alexa Smart Home MCP Tools for VS Code Copilot (16)

These 16 tools become available when you connect Alexa Smart Home to VS Code Copilot via MCP:

01

adjust_brightness

Positive values increase brightness, negative values decrease it. Adjust the brightness of an Alexa-connected light relatively

02

deregister_alexa_device

This removes the device from your account but does not reset the device itself. Deregister an Alexa-connected device from your account

03

forget_alexa_device

The device will need to be re-discovered and set up again to be used with Alexa. Remove (forget) an Alexa-connected device from Alexa

04

get_alexa_device

Use endpoint ID from list_alexa_devices. Get detailed information for a specific Alexa-connected device

05

get_brightness_state

Use endpoint ID from list_alexa_devices. Get the current brightness level of an Alexa-connected light

06

get_power_state

Use endpoint ID from list_alexa_devices. Get the current power state of an Alexa-connected device

07

get_speaker_state

Use endpoint ID from list_alexa_devices. Get the current speaker volume state of an Alexa device

08

get_temperature_sensor

Use endpoint ID from list_alexa_devices. Get the current temperature reading from an Alexa-connected sensor

09

get_thermostat_state

Use endpoint ID from list_alexa_devices. Get the current state of an Alexa-connected thermostat

10

list_alexa_devices

Shows device names, manufacturers, models, features, and display categories. USE WHEN: - User wants to see all their Alexa-connected smart devices - User needs to find endpoint IDs for other commands - User is exploring their smart home setup - User asks "what Alexa devices do I have" PARAMETERS: - max_results (OPTIONAL): Number of results (1-50, default: 10) - next_token (OPTIONAL): Pagination token from previous response EXAMPLES: - "List all my Alexa devices" → call with no params - "Show my smart home devices" → call with no params - "What Alexa devices are connected?" → call with no params List all Alexa-connected smart home devices and endpoints

11

set_brightness

Use endpoint ID from list_alexa_devices. Set the brightness level of an Alexa-connected light

12

set_volume

Use endpoint ID from list_alexa_devices. Set the speaker volume of an Alexa device

13

turn_off_alexa_device

Works for lights, switches, plugs, and other power-controllable devices. Turn off an Alexa-connected device

14

turn_on_alexa_device

Works for lights, switches, plugs, and other power-controllable devices. Turn on an Alexa-connected device

15

update_alexa_device_name

Use endpoint ID from list_alexa_devices. Update the friendly name of an Alexa-connected device

16

update_device_room

Use endpoint ID from list_alexa_devices and unit ID from your Alexa Smart Properties account. Update the room/unit assignment for an Alexa-connected device

Alexa Smart Home + VS Code Copilot FAQ

Common questions about integrating Alexa Smart Home MCP Server with VS Code Copilot.

01

Which VS Code version supports MCP?

MCP support requires VS Code 1.99 or later with the GitHub Copilot extension. Ensure both are updated to the latest version. Older versions of Copilot may not expose the Agent mode toggle.
02

How do I switch to Agent mode?

Open the Copilot Chat panel and look for two mode options: "Ask" and "Agent". Click "Agent" to enable autonomous tool calling. In Ask mode, Copilot provides conversational answers but cannot invoke MCP tools.
03

Can I restrict which MCP tools Copilot can access?

Yes. VS Code shows a tool consent dialog before any MCP tool is invoked for the first time. You can also configure tool access policies at the organization level through GitHub Copilot settings.
04

Does MCP work in VS Code Remote or Codespaces?

Yes. MCP servers configured via .vscode/mcp.json work in Remote SSH, WSL, and GitHub Codespaces environments. The MCP connection is established from the remote host, so ensure the server URL is accessible from that environment.
